The logistics corridor connecting Ocotal, Nueva Segovia, to Granada, Granada, represents a vital domestic route within Nicaragua, spanning approximately 197 km. This corridor holds significant strategic importance as it links the northern highlands with the central Pacific region, facilitating the flow of goods across a key geographical expanse. The economic context of the region is defined by agricultural production and regional trade, with the corridor serving as a critical artery for commerce. Main industries utilizing this route include agriculture, manufacturing, and general distribution, moving products between these two major centers. The primary transportation infrastructure supporting this movement consists of the main national highways that traverse the territory, providing the necessary backbone for terrestrial movement.

Ocotal, located in the Nueva Segovia department, serves as a crucial strategic hub for logistics in northern Nicaragua. Its position in the highlands provides a gateway for movement between the Pacific and Caribbean influences, making it an important node for regional distribution. The main economic sectors driving activity in Ocotal include agriculture and light manufacturing, which generate consistent freight traffic. The transportation infrastructure in Ocotal is centered around national highways that connect the city to other key departmental capitals, enabling the efficient dispatch of goods. Granada, the historic city situated on the shores of Lake Nicaragua, functions as a major economic and logistical destination in the south-central region. As a prominent center for tourism and commerce, the city drives demand for diverse goods, supporting industries such as hospitality, manufacturing, and agriculture. The transportation infrastructure in Granada is well-developed, featuring access to primary highways that link the city to the rest of the country. This connectivity is essential for the import and export activities that sustain the local economy.
